1986 MG Metro with just 12300 miles! For Sale
Exterior
Moonraker blue metallic 424 paint with contrasting red MG decals in perfect condition.
The light lenses are crystal clear and all rubbers and trim are like new. All glass including the front windscreen have the original registration etchings with original rear window sticker.
The body work is in superb condition with no rust and importantly never welded. The underside of the car is perfectly clean. The spare wheel wears a matching Dunlop tyre with steel wheel. Original jack and jack bag present.
Interior
Osprey trim with bright red carpets, over matts, seat belts and other red interior details all like new. The black dials and all switch gear function correctly. Original Philips cassette player in place with the cassette carrier still full with 80's cassettes! The door cards and dash are free from any damage or cracking. The boot area is spotless with correct uncut parcel shelf. MG logo steering wheel and gear knob feel and look like new. The interior is faultless.
Engine and Transmission
The engine and transmission are original and have just benefited from a complete service including a carburettor overhaul and exhaust system. A huge invoice with items serviced or replaced is present.
Wheels, tyres, brakes and suspension
The original 13 inch alloy wheels have just benefitted from a professional refurb from front to back so as new. Correct Dunlop SP Elite tyres have been sourced and also show very little wear. The suspension is sitting at the correct height after being pumped up and inspected. Brakes have also been serviced.
History
Supplied new by Skinners (Bexhill) on 07. 05. 1986 to a Miss T Wye part exchanging a Triumph TR7! Original bill of sale present. The history file is totally complete. Original stamped service book contains only Caffyn's service stamps. All mot's and a folder full of invoices mostly being Caffyn's. The history file contains all the MG handbooks, user and maintenance guides. I am the 6th owner.
This MG Metro requires nothing. A specialist detailer has just completed a 4 day detail to the exterior & interior using Nanolex products. The car looks like new! A renowned Mini & Metro specialist has just completed a thorough service of the whole car replacing any parts where required.
This is a fantastic opportunity to own a very rare MG Metro with 50 hours having just been injected into her ready to be driven or locked away. All this work is warranted and invoices present.

The MGC was a 2912cc straight six version of the MGB, sold from 1967 and produced through to August 1969. In the twin SU carburettor form used in the MGC, the 2912cc engine produced 145 bhp at 5250 rpm.
